Aggregate pricing refers to the general price level of products or services in an overall economy, frequently symbolized by metrics just like the Buyer Cost Index (CPI) or perhaps the Company Cost Directory (PPI). These indices monitor the adjustments in rates of your basket of products or services over time, supplying observations into inflationary or deflationary tendencies. The dynamics of aggregate pricing are affected by a variety of variables, such as offer and demand dynamics, manufacturing fees, monetary policy, financial actions, and outside shocks.

One of several major car owners of aggregate pricing dynamics will be the interplay between supply and demand causes. When requirement for goods and services exceeds supply, prices have a tendency to rise, creating rising cost of living. However, when provide surpasses desire, prices may decline, leading to deflation. Being familiar with these supply-need dynamics is vital for organizations to predict marketplace conditions and change pricing techniques consequently.

Generation expenses also play a crucial role in shaping aggregate pricing dynamics. Elements like unprocessed substance rates, effort costs, power costs, and technical breakthroughs can impact the fee for generation for companies across various areas. Variations in manufacturing fees usually translate into changes in product or service price ranges, impacting on the overall value level in the economy.

Monetary insurance policy, integrated by central financial institutions, considerably impacts aggregate pricing dynamics through its impact on rates and funds supply. By adjusting rates of interest or participating in quantitative reducing actions, key financial institutions make an effort to energize or restrain financial activity, thereby influencing inflationary challenges. Tightening financial insurance policy by elevating rates of interest can help restrain the cost of living, whilst loosening insurance policy measures may energize economic expansion but additionally danger exacerbating inflationary demands.

Monetary steps, including taxation and govt spending, can also influence aggregate pricing dynamics. Income tax plans directly affect consumer buying energy and enterprise earnings, thereby impacting need and prices. Authorities spending initiatives, especially on infrastructure jobs or well being plans, can stimulate economical activity and travel up price ranges in some sectors.

Additional shocks, which includes geopolitical events, natural disasters, or international economic imbalances, can disrupt aggregate pricing dynamics. These shocks typically lead to supply chain disruptions, fluctuations in investment costs, and foreign currency variances, which in turn influence total selling price degrees within an overall economy.
